Why an AR-15 2 Point Sling Is Necessary
From my experience, having a 2 point sling on my AR-15 has made a huge difference in how I carry and use the rifle. One of the biggest reasons I find it necessary is the way it helps distribute the weight evenly across my body. This makes carrying the rifle for long periods much more comfortable and less fatiguing, especially during extended range sessions or in the field.
Another key benefit I’ve noticed is the increased stability and control it offers. With a 2 point sling, I can quickly transition between carrying positions—whether slung across my back or chest—and maintain a ready stance without fumbling. It also allows me to free up my hands when needed without setting the rifle down, which is incredibly useful for multitasking or navigating obstacles.
Lastly, the 2 point sling improves my overall shooting accuracy. By providing a steady anchor, it helps reduce rifle sway and recoil impact, allowing me to maintain better aim during follow-up shots. For these reasons, I consider the AR-15 2 point sling an essential accessory that enhances both comfort and performance.

Understanding What a 2 Point Sling Is
A 2 point sling attaches at two points on your rifle—usually near the buttstock and near the front of the handguard. This setup provides stability and flexibility, allowing me to carry my AR15 hands-free, switch shoulders easily, and transition between shooting positions smoothly. If you’re like me, wanting both comfort and versatility, a 2 point sling is often the best choice.
Material and Build Quality
When shopping, I first check the material of the sling. Most quality 2 point slings are made from nylon or similar heavy-duty synthetic fabrics. I prefer nylon because it’s strong, resists wear, and dries quickly if it gets wet. Also, look for reinforced stitching and sturdy hardware like metal buckles or quick-release clips—these features make a big difference in durability.
Adjustability and Comfort
One of my top priorities is how adjustable the sling is. An ideal AR15 2 point sling should easily adjust to different lengths so I can customize the fit whether I’m carrying my rifle close or slung low across my back. Padded sections are a nice bonus—they reduce pressure on my shoulder during long carries. Some slings have wide straps that distribute weight better, which I appreciate on extended outings.
Attachment Options
There are various attachment methods—some use quick-detach (QD) swivels, while others rely on traditional sling swivels or loops. I prefer QD swivels because they let me remove or swap the sling quickly without tools. However, make sure your AR15 is compatible with the attachment style you choose.
Length and Versatility
Length matters depending on how you plan to carry your rifle. I like a sling that’s long enough to wear cross-body or over one shoulder, but not so long that it dangles or gets caught on gear. Some slings come with stretchable bungee sections, which help absorb shock and make carrying more comfortable when moving quickly.
Weight and Bulk
Since I usually carry additional gear, I want a sling that’s lightweight and low profile. Heavy or bulky slings can get in the way or add unnecessary weight. Look for slim designs that balance durability with minimal bulk.
Price vs. Performance
I’ve found that spending a bit more on a quality sling pays off in the long run. Cheaper slings often use lower-quality materials and hardware that may fail during critical moments. Consider your budget, but prioritize durability, comfort, and functionality.
Additional Features I Look For
- Quick adjust sliders: For fast length changes on the fly.
- Non-slip backing: To keep the sling from sliding off my clothing or gear.
- Multiple carry options: Some slings convert from 2 point to single point or even 3 point, adding versatility.
- Color and camouflage: Matching your sling to your gear or environment can be beneficial for concealment.
